Richie Mathews
About Richie Mathews
Richie Mathews serves as the Chief Revenue Officer at Joy since 2023 and has extensive experience as an investor and advisor in various start-ups, particularly in AI, mobility, fintech, and e-commerce.
Work at Joy
Richie Mathews serves as the Chief Revenue Officer (CRO) at Joy, a role he has held since 2023. In this position, he focuses on driving revenue growth and user engagement through strategic initiatives. His experience in the tech industry supports his efforts to enhance Joy's market presence.
Current Investments and Advisory Roles
Richie Mathews is actively involved as an investor in several companies, including StockGro, Sleeper, OneCode.in, rift, Nuvo, and Pulley. He also serves as an advisor to Raive and Viva Translate. His investments span various sectors such as AI, mobility, fintech, and e-commerce, where he applies his industry knowledge to support emerging startups.
Background and Early Career
Richie Mathews began his career at British Airways, where he established and led operations in new markets. This experience laid the foundation for his future roles in driving business growth and managing teams across different regions.
Education and Expertise
Richie Mathews earned a Bachelor of Business Administration from Loyola College, where he studied Finance, Statistics, Strategy, Business Planning, and Mercantile Law from 2002 to 2005. His educational background provides a strong foundation for his roles in revenue management and investment.
